[1] Midjourney is a research lab utilizing artificial intelligence to auto generate images from prompts.
Your first 25 image generations are free and afterward you will need to subscribe. You subscribe to Midjourney by going back to their website.
To use this tool yourself requires first a Discord account (third party).
After being logged in, look for and join the Midjourney Server. Once inside, read the basic how two before picking a newbie room to try out your skills. A search is done the comment section but you’ll need to address a bot with some code. you will need to start with “/Imagine” and click the option to give you a “prompt:”. From there, you may begin typing.
[ 2] ARC Tension is a research lab using AI to do image face restoration. They also have AI for Human Matting and animation enhancement.
- This tool requires no log-in and is free.
- This tool only renders one image at a time.
